Somewhere around mid-May or for the first of May I'm planning an extended weekend in the mountains. Start on Friday evening or Thursday afternoon at Velika Planina. Given that there are plenty of nice and fairly accessible peaks in the Kamnik-Savinja Alps, I'd do this semi-winter tour there. Mountaineering gear I have is really good boots, 12-tooth crampons and helmet. I don't know if it'll suffice for those winter conditions which will probably still be there then, so I'm thinking whether to buy a hiking ice axe just in case, because you never know when you slip. Fitness isn't an issue; I'm a hardened runner. This year only Grintavec and Stol and some mid-mountains without special issues and muscle soreness the next day. Mountaineering knowledge is the other issue since in winter except this year I haven't really gone much in mountains so I'd avoid any alpinism. Recently two mountaineers hinted at a rough route - start could be at Velika Planina then over Konj and other mountains to hut at Korošica and back towards Kamniško sedlo then Brana, Turska gora, Skuta I think (these peaks are questionable at least for Skuta and Brana which I've been to; I know it's pretty hard to get up in these conditions because Brana even in summer isn't an easy tour). Last day sleeping at Kokrško sedlo or just descend to valley. How about hut openings in May? Only winter rooms or does something open in May? Have you done a similar tour or could you advise which paths to take and what gear to get.

Hm. That's a great suggestion for summer when it's dry, now it's quite demanding. Plus the route you mentioned is summer one, in snow mostly other approach directions. In these mountains mid-May still huge snow. Bajte mostly closed (Kamn. saddle maybe not), gotta carry stove, food... Above all ice axe, mandatory. Nice if you know how to use it. I'd rather do single day tours in your place.
